Sketch – ink on paper – Adam and Chava in Gan Eden, done on the back of a student’s certificate from the “Bezalel Study Hall of Handicrafts.” The certificate is from the first decade of the 20th century, the first days of the school. Picture characteristic of Ze’ev Raban’s style.
On the right side of the page, there is an arch with figures of Adam and Chava and the snake within it, and the inscription (Hebrew) ‘Do not eat from the tree of knowledge’ in pencil. Below, a lion facing the center. The picture is unfinished and there are visible pencil lines for completion.
16×21 cm. Filing holes. Tear on the lower left. Fine condition.
